InfoPrint launches new colour workgroup solutions

InfoPrint Solutions Company, a joint venture between IBM and Ricoh, has announced a further expansion of its portfolio of workgroup solutions. These latest models boast high performance, increased flexibility, improved functionality and enhanced sustainability features.

The new models launched today are:

* InfoPrint Colour 1834
A business-class solution ideal for workgroups of ten or less that require tools to help control colour print access, produce consistent print quality and help keep confidential jobs secure. List price is 603.
* InfoPrint Colour 1854
Offers lower cost-per-page and higher performance to businesses that desire more speed for general office requirements. List price is 603.
* InfoPrint Colour 1846 MFP
Provides increased flexibility and functionality along with high quality colour output. List price is 1389.
* InfoPrint Colour 1856 MFP
Allows for duplex scanning, low cost-per-page and high performance. List price is 1866.
* InfoPrint Colour 1866 MFP

Includes a standard hard drive and enhanced workflow performance. List price is 2084.

Continued technology leadership with a focus on sustainability

These newest offerings provide customers with faster colour speeds, increased input and output capacity and advanced security features. The MFPs come with printing, faxing, copying and scanning capabilities as standard and provide higher print colour quality via built-in temperature and humidity sensors.

These solutions are suitable for a large variety of customers from IT, marketing or communications departments, small to medium businesses (SMBs) and purchasers across nearly all industries.

Each model is developed with sustainable working practices in mind, as with the rest of the InfoPrint workgroup portfolio. A few highlights of these features are:

* Standard duplex printing on each model to help reduce the amount of paper waste
* ColorCare Technology to control colour access and costs
* Quiet-mode to reduce noise emissions while the printer is not being used
* Unique Eco-Mode setting to further reduce energy
